
Eagle Cap Wilderness and the Minam Wild and Scenic River corridor define this high-elevation landscape on the border of Wallowa and Union counties. The terrain is a complex network of ridges and drainages, where the Little Minam River and North Fork Catherine Creek have carved deep basins. Named landmarks like Deadhorse Flat and Catherine Creek Meadow suggest the area's history as grazing ground within the Wallowa National Forest.
